如何使进程不被360软件Kill掉?(解决方案)
2013-11-01 17:45
337 查看
我有个想法就是启动service,用如下方法~即可被普通任务管理器结束进程后~仍能重启,但是遇到360那种变态杀进程~就不起作用了。。。有人知道还有什么好办法吗?
@Override
public int onStartCommand(Intent intent, int flags, int startId) {
return START_STICKY;
}
解决方案:
android上不存在常驻不被杀死的程序。
主要是只是通过多种方式实现自动重启,给用户的感觉是一直常驻不衰。
一般可以这么做,
1.用AlarManager,不断间隔的给增加发送消息,确认Service的状态是否正常,否则重启。
2.监控多个状态,如开关机,收发短信,屏幕开关,应用程序被关闭,卸载,网络状态等接受消息的机会进行自检。
@Override
public int onStartCommand(Intent intent, int flags, int startId) {
return START_STICKY;
}
解决方案:
android上不存在常驻不被杀死的程序。
主要是只是通过多种方式实现自动重启,给用户的感觉是一直常驻不衰。
一般可以这么做,
1.用AlarManager,不断间隔的给增加发送消息,确认Service的状态是否正常,否则重启。
2.监控多个状态,如开关机,收发短信,屏幕开关,应用程序被关闭,卸载,网络状态等接受消息的机会进行自检。
相关文章推荐
- 如何使进程不被360软件Kill掉?(解决方案)
- 360等杀掉了app的主进程后 ,如何自动开启 如何防止被kill
- 如何查看哪些软件或进程占用了网速
- 在solaris下如何kill oracle所有进程
- CSDN 开发服务解决方案总监尹亮:如何打造高效、敏捷软件开发平台
- 如何精准获得进程的pid以便于kill
- linux kill 如何一次终止同一名字的多个进程 killall
- 如何批量kill进程
- jps命令显示出来的进程如何关闭,如何kill
- 如何查找僵尸进程并Kill之,杀不掉的要查看父进程并杀之
- php守护进程被kill的解决方案
- 信号退出【Linux学习笔记】kill及kill -9的用法及如何实现进程的优雅退出
- Linux如何根据进程名称的一部分kill掉进程
- kill及kill -9的用法及如何实现进程的优雅退出
- 看了QQ网站《360软件如何劫持用户QQ》的视频,发现……
- 升级360后导致T3软件无法使用的解决方案
- windows中如何找到端口号对应的进程并kill
- Linux如何kill杀掉进程